HOLIDAY
The seven-day holiday of Kwanzaa will be celebrated for the first time at the African American Heritage House (AAHH) at History Park. All are invited to experience Kwanzaa at this event, which includes ethnic foods, live entertainment, and a traditional parade at 1pm. Also included are guided tours of the Zanker House (AAHH), hands-on activities for children, and a focus on healthy living by A Cup of Cold Water, a nonprofit...
